Output 00626f2e32188a2918959b3f0feb56cd44de052c04996002c536a67f151f93b4:6

value
60955511
script pubkey
OP_HASH160 OP_PUSHBYTES_20 58dba18cae4fe8b46edeaa43f0b0850946dcecc4 OP_EQUAL
address
MFzzoYXSXc2PpW1bTsxiTiawHQ1vpXeztD
transaction
00626f2e32188a2918959b3f0feb56cd44de052c04996002c536a67f151f93b4
spent
true